No great changes, a few bugs have been fixed. Some rather serious. A new feature has been added - note that it is not present in either the AmigaDOS or MS-DOS binaries: at any time, KCRC returns a 4-digit Kermit CRC for the code generated this far. KBEGIN resets the KCRC accumulator. Thus: kbegin ascii `Hello World!' data.4 kcrc Will generate a 12-character sequence followed by its Kermit CRC. I consider this a somewhat obscure feature which I added rather quickly just to be able to create HP-48 library objects with a minimal effort. Therefore I didn't bother Gadiel and Bill with sending me new binaries; if you think this is going to be useful to you, then you should recompile. Archiver note: STAR is a macro assembler for the Saturn CPU, a proprietary Hewlett-Packard microprocessor. STAR is licensed under the Gnu General Public License.
